Write to Impress, Not Greenwash
Replace phrases like “eco-friendly” with quantified outcomes and defined boundaries. Specify scopes, sites, and time frames, then explain assumptions. Readers remember honest numbers, not superlatives, and they are more likely to fund grounded plans.

Reference GHG Protocol scopes, GRI disclosures, SASB material topics, and TCFD risks. Align targets with SBTi where applicable. These anchors signal maturity, reduce skepticism, and invite knowledgeable stakeholders to subscribe for technical updates.
